PennDOT Route 20 Bridge Replacement Overview and Plans

April 19, 2024 by Paul Crowe

PennDOT has put up an overview and plans for the Route 20 Bridge Replacement project. The project will include removal of the existing three-pier bridge (then replaced) with a concreted structure with a single pier. The project will also include guiderail and drainage updates. North East School District 2024-2025 Budget Proposes 5.94 Percent Tax Increase

April 17, 2024 by Paul Crowe

The proposed 2024-2025 budget for the North East School District will be presented at the board meeting on Thursday, April 18th and it contains a recommended tax increase of 5.94 percent. GE Locomotive on Display in North East Gets Trains Magazine Recognition

April 16, 2024 by Paul Crowe

A restored GE locomotive, the Chesapeake & Ohio B30-7 No. 8272, is currently being highlighted on Trains.com. Painted in the famous yellow, orange and black “Chessie Cat” color scheme which it wore when initially delivered, it’s currently on display at the Lake Shore Railway museum, having arrived there seven years ago.
